This course provides 90 hours of instruction in principles and practices of real estate, required of all applicants for a provisional sales associate’s license in Oklahoma. The course prepares learners for the Oklahoma licensing exam and provides the real estate practice knowledge and foundation necessary to be a successful provisional sales associate in Oklahoma. Topics include real estate economics, real property ownership, land use controls and restrictions, deeds and title transfer, real estate contracts, agency law, property valuation, real estate practice, property disclosures, real estate financing, property management, risk management, professional standards of conduct, real estate math, and Oklahoma real estate license laws and rules.

Oklahoma State Requirement Details for Real Estate Pre-Licensing Education
Hours Required by the State: 90 hours
Licensing Exam: The licensing exam is administered by Pearson Vue. Registration for the state licensing exam is an entirely separate process from proctoring for your course final exam. For instructions to register for your state licensing exam and further information, please click here.
Applicants convicted of felony crimes referenced in Title 59 Section 858-301.1 or 858-4000.1 may be ineligible to obtain an Oklahoma Real Estate License for a predetermined number of years. For clarification, please contact the Commission and review the cited section of law as referenced herein. The Commission will allow the applicant to seek preapproval prior to enrolling in a pre-license course.
Applicants who are not permanent U.S. citizens should review their eligibility to obtain a real estate license on the Commission’s website prior to enrolling in pre-license education.

Reporting: The state does not require schools to report qualifying course completions. Students will submit their certificate of completion with their license application.
Expiration Date of Course: The CE Shop’s Pre-Licensing course expires six months after the date of purchase. Extensions cannot be granted beyond 6 months from the purchase of the course.
Certificates: Once The CE Shop has received the signed affidavit, your certificate of course completion will become available to download (and via email). Certificates will remain in your account for a minimum of five years, should you need additional copies. Please refer to your license application to determine if you need to submit your certificate of completion with your license request. Course completion dates are recorded using Central Standard Time. Please note that the date of your certificate of completion will reflect this.
Pre-Licensing Final Exams: Final exams must be passed with a minimum of 75% with one retake allowed.
